- Textbook, Chapter 1.1, pages 1-11: The Art Gallery Theorem, cont'd.
- Points, lines, polygons. Convex and non-convex polygons.
Simple closed curves and polygons.
Mod n counting.
Jordan Curve Theorem.
- Visibility. Klee's Art Gallery problem. Max over min formulation.
Experimentation. Chvatal's comb example: necessity of n/3 guards.
- Triangulation of a polygon.
- Graphs. Planar graphs.
- Graph coloring. 3-coloring of triangulation graphs.
- The pigeonhole principle.
- Fisk's proof of Chvatal's Theorem: n/3 guards are sufficient.
